Template:Species-infobox A Venus Fire Trap ("Fire Pakkun" in Japan) is a variety of Piranha Plant that can shoot fireballs, and some have the ability to fire three at a time. They come in either green or red varieties and appear in Super Mario Bros. 3, Super Mario Land 2: 6 Golden Coins, New Super Mario Bros. and most recently, New Super Mario Bros. Wii.

Venus Fire Trap from The Adventures of Super Mario Bros. 3.

Venus Fire Traps made several appearances in The Adventures of Super Mario Bros. 3. Piranha Plants with fireball exhaling abilities similar to Venus Fire Traps also appeared in The Super Mario Bros. Super Show! though referred to as a Magic Piranha Plant. In the Super Mario World Show episode Fire Sale Kootie Pie kidnapped Mama Fireplant, a Venus Fire Trap from Dome City to her Ice Castle to warm it up.

In the Nintendo Comics System story "The Fish That Should've Gotten Away", a giant green Venus Fire Trap appears among the large group of monsters attacking and chasing Mario.

A Venus Fire Trap from Super Mario 64.

They also appear rarely in Super Mario 64 in Tiny-Huge Island and Bowser in the Sky, where they are drastically smaller than their previous appearances (or, in the case of the Huge part of Tiny-Huge Island, larger). They would attack by appearing suddenly, then blasting a small fireball before disappearing. They were easy to defeat; if Mario punched one, it would simply pop and leave a coin behind. Larger versions appeared in the same game where they were just as large as Super Piranha Plants. They attacked the same and could be defeated with a single punch.

In New Super Mario Bros. and New Super Mario Bros. Wii, Venus Fire Traps can be defeated with a Fire Flower, Starman, Shell Dash, or by Mega Mario or Luigi. In New Super Mario Bros. Wii, they can be frozen via Penguin Suit or Ice Flower, as well. Venus Fire Traps can also be helpful to Mario and the others. They can be found in dark caves where there are no Glow Blocks. However, the fire these enemies spit can light up a small amount of the room, often revealing secret pipes and pits. The fire still hurts Mario however.
